December 23rd - John of Kanti (also known as Cantius) 1390-1473 Born June 23, 1390, at Kanti (Kenty near Oswiecim), Silesia, Poland; died December 24, 1473, in Cracow, Poland; declared the patron saint of Poland and Lithuania by Pope Clement XII in 1737; canonized by Pope Clement XIII in 1767; feast day formerly October 20.
